What Should a DevOps Engineer Resume Summary Include?
A DevOps summary should state your years of experience, the CI/CD and IaC tools you use daily, your primary cloud platform, and one outcome tied to deployment speed, uptime, or incident response. Three sentences is the ceiling — recruiters skim a resume for six to eight seconds before deciding whether to keep reading.

The Core Formula for a DevOps Summary
The formula that consistently works is [title + years] + [tool stack or cloud platform] + [a reliability or velocity metric]. Each part does a specific job: the first establishes seniority, the second proves hands-on tool fluency, and the third turns a claim into evidence a reviewer can picture.
- Title + years: “DevOps Engineer with 5 years…”
- Stack or platform: “…managing Terraform-provisioned AWS infrastructure…”
- Metric or outcome: “…cut average deployment time from 45 minutes to 8.”
Skip any sentence that could apply to literally any DevOps candidate, like “passionate about automation and collaboration.” That line proves nothing and wastes space a tool name could fill instead.
Tools, Platforms, and Metrics Worth Naming
Name the exact tools you touch daily rather than a category label. “CI/CD experience” tells a reviewer nothing; “GitLab CI with self-hosted runners” tells them you can start contributing in week one.
- CI/CD: Jenkins, GitHub Actions, GitLab CI, CircleCI, Argo CD
- Infrastructure as Code: Terraform, Ansible, Pulumi, AWS CloudFormation
- Container orchestration: Kubernetes, Docker, Amazon ECS
- Observability: Prometheus, Grafana, Datadog, PagerDuty

DevOps Engineer Resume Summary Examples by Career Stage
DevOps summaries should scale with scope. Associates highlight tickets automated and scripts written; mid-level engineers highlight pipeline ownership and uptime; staff-level engineers highlight platform strategy and the teams they influence. The examples below map to each stage — adapt the tools and numbers to your own experience.

Associate and Junior DevOps Engineer Summary Examples
Early-career summaries should lean on specific tools touched and one concrete automation win, even a small one, rather than broad claims about “DevOps philosophy.”
Associate DevOps Engineer with 1 year supporting CI/CD pipelines in Jenkins and Docker for a mid-size fintech platform. Automated three recurring deployment tickets into a self-service script, cutting manual release steps from twelve to four. Comfortable with AWS EC2, basic Terraform modules, and on-call rotation support.
Junior DevOps Engineer with a Computer Science degree and hands-on experience from a cloud infrastructure bootcamp. Built and maintained GitHub Actions workflows for a five-person engineering team and scripted a retry-and-alert step that cut flaky test reruns. Currently learning Kubernetes and Prometheus-based monitoring.
Mid-Level DevOps Engineer Summary Examples
At the mid-level, summaries should show pipeline or infrastructure ownership, not just participation in someone else’s system.
Mid-Level DevOps Engineer with 4 years managing CI/CD pipelines and Terraform-provisioned AWS infrastructure for a healthcare SaaS product. Migrated a legacy Jenkins pipeline to GitLab CI, shrinking average build-to-deploy time and reducing failed-build investigations. Manages Kubernetes clusters across staging and production; on-call lead for a four-person rotation.
DevOps Engineer with 5 years bridging development and operations for an e-commerce platform handling seasonal traffic spikes. Owns infrastructure-as-code across three AWS accounts using Terraform and Ansible; introduced canary deployments that reduced rollback frequency during peak season. Skilled in Datadog-based observability and incident postmortems.
Senior and Staff DevOps Engineer Summary Examples
Senior and staff-level summaries should shift toward architecture decisions, mentorship, and organizational-level influence rather than day-to-day pipeline maintenance.
Senior DevOps Engineer with 8 years designing CI/CD platforms and cloud architecture for distributed engineering orgs of 40+ developers. Led migration from self-managed Jenkins to a GitOps model using Argo CD and Terraform Cloud, cutting median deployment lead time from days to hours. Mentors two mid-level engineers and owns the incident-response runbook library.
Staff DevOps / Platform Engineer with 10+ years building internal developer platforms across multi-cloud AWS and GCP environments. Designed a self-service Kubernetes platform adopted by six product teams, reducing new-service provisioning time from weeks to days. Regularly presents infrastructure roadmap to engineering leadership and owns the on-call escalation policy.
DevOps Resume Summaries by Specialization
The underlying DevOps toolset shows up everywhere, but the summary should lean toward whichever specialty the job posting actually emphasizes — cloud platform work, release engineering, or reliability and incident response.
Cloud Infrastructure and Platform Engineering Focus
A cloud-leaning DevOps summary should name the primary provider, the IaC tool, and the scope of environments managed, since firms increasingly want depth in one platform over shallow exposure to three.
Cloud-focused DevOps Engineer with 6 years architecting AWS environments across dev, staging, and production for a logistics platform. Standardized infrastructure provisioning with reusable Terraform modules, cutting new-environment setup from two days to under two hours. AWS Certified DevOps Engineer – Professional.

CI/CD and Release Engineering Focus
A release-engineering-focused summary should highlight pipeline design, branching strategy, and how deployment frequency changed under your ownership.
Release Engineer / DevOps Specialist with 5 years designing CI/CD pipelines for a 60-person engineering org. Redesigned branch and release strategy around trunk-based development, increasing deployment frequency from weekly to multiple times daily. Proficient in GitHub Actions, Argo CD, and feature-flag rollout tooling.

Site Reliability and Incident Response Focus
A reliability-focused summary should reference SLOs, on-call ownership, and postmortem practice rather than general “operations experience.”
DevOps / SRE-focused Engineer with 7 years owning uptime for a consumer-facing platform serving several million monthly sessions. Defined SLOs across four core services and led blameless postmortems that reduced repeat-incident rate. Deep experience with Prometheus, Grafana, and PagerDuty-based on-call rotations.

Weak vs. Strong DevOps Resume Summary Lines
| Weak Line | Strong Line | Why It Works |
|---|---|---|
| “Passionate about automation and DevOps culture.” | “Automated CI/CD pipeline reducing manual deployment steps from twelve to four.” | Names a concrete action and result instead of a feeling |
| “Experienced with cloud platforms.” | “3 years managing AWS infrastructure via Terraform across dev, staging, and production.” | Names the provider, tool, and environment scope |
| “Good at troubleshooting production issues.” | “Led blameless postmortems for four core services, reducing repeat-incident rate.” | Shows a process, not just a personality trait |
| “Team player who bridges dev and ops.” | “Mentors two mid-level engineers and owns the incident-response runbook library.” | Proves collaboration through a specific responsibility |
Common Mistakes to Avoid
- Listing every tool you’ve ever touched instead of the two or three you actually use with confidence
- Skipping the cloud platform name and writing only “cloud experience”
- Burying your strongest metric in the third sentence instead of the first or second
- Using the exact same summary for a platform-engineering role and an SRE-heavy role

Certifications Worth Naming in Your Summary
A relevant certification can meaningfully strengthen a DevOps summary, especially for candidates early in their cloud specialization.
- AWS Certified DevOps Engineer – Professional or the Azure/GCP equivalents
- Certified Kubernetes Administrator (CKA)
- HashiCorp Certified: Terraform Associate

How to Write Your Own DevOps Resume Summary in 4 Steps
Step 1: Name your title and years of experience. Be specific about seniority — “Associate,” “Senior,” or “Staff” changes how a reviewer weighs everything that follows.
Step 2: Name your primary tools and cloud platform. Pick the two or three you’re strongest in, not everything you’ve ever installed.
Step 3: Add one deployment, uptime, or automation outcome. A specific before-and-after (“deployment time cut from 45 minutes to 8”) reads as far more credible than an adjective like “efficient.”
Step 4: Match the emphasis to the job posting. A platform-engineering posting wants IaC and self-service tooling language; an SRE-heavy posting wants SLOs and incident response.

Frequently Asked Questions
What should a DevOps engineer put in a resume summary?
Include your years of experience, the specific CI/CD and IaC tools you use, your primary cloud platform, and one metric tied to deployment speed, uptime, or automation. Keep it to two or three sentences and lead with whichever detail most closely matches the job posting.
How long should a DevOps resume summary be?
Two to three sentences is the standard length. Anything longer starts repeating your experience section, and anything shorter usually skips the tool names and metric that make the summary credible in the first place.
Do I need to list cloud certifications in my summary?
Not required, but an active certification like AWS Certified DevOps Engineer – Professional or CKA is worth a short mention, especially if you’re early-career or transitioning specialties, since it signals verified skill without needing extra resume space.
What’s the difference between a DevOps and an SRE resume summary?
A DevOps summary usually emphasizes CI/CD pipelines, deployment automation, and infrastructure-as-code ownership, while an SRE summary leans more on SLOs, on-call ownership, and incident postmortems. Many engineers do both, so match the summary’s language to whichever the posting emphasizes.
